Georges Laraque Helps Detain Suspect In Alleged Child Kidnapping Attempt
In broad daylight in Montreal’s busy Jeanne-Mance Park on Saturday, a 24-year-old man allegedly tried to walk off with a seven-year-old girl. The girl’s father and other family members tackled the man, and had a little help holding him until police arrived: former NHL enforcer Georges Laraque, who was nearby playing in a charity baseball game.
“The dad is the hero here,” Laraque said, “because he’s the one that caught the aggressor, he beat him up, but he was able to stop. Me, if someone had done this to my daughter, I’m off to prison because I’d kill him for sure.”
Laraque was among a couple dozen people who surrounded the suspect until police came to arrest him. “I’m not Batman,” Laraque said. “Any citizen would have done the same thing.”
